    Great video! My loc essentials for traveling are:
    1. A spray bottle I can fill with distilled water to moisturize my locs.
    2. An oil to seal in moisture. My personal favorite is avocado oil.
    3. Headbands and bobby pins for styling.
    4. A shower cap.
    5. A bonnet/scarf to cover my hair at night.
    Optional - shampoo to wash if I'm swimming and a swim cap if I feel like putting one on.
